Written by award-winning author Gisela Kaplan, a leading authority on animal behavior and Australian birds, this second edition of is a thoroughly updated and substantially expanded account of the behavior of these birds. With new chapters on classification, cognition and caring for young, it reveals the extraordinary capabilities of the magpie, including its complex social behavior. The author, who has devoted more than 20 years to studying and interacting with magpies, brings together the latest research on the magpie’s biology and behavior, along with information on the origin of magpies, their development and health not published previously. This fascinating book has a wide appeal to bird lovers, amateur ornithologists and naturalists, as well as those with a scientific or professional interest in avian behavior and ecology and those interested in the importance of native birds to the environment. Features: • A fully updated account of this Australian icon, written by one of Australia’s leading animal behavior researchers • Interweaves rigorous academic research with hundreds of hours of the author’s personal observations • Unravels the complex family and social behavior of magpies in an engaging text
